yazdıkça Sayının Artmasını İstiyorum

Katılım
9 Ocak 2008
Mesajlar
138
Excel Vers. ve Dili
2003 ve 2007
Merhaba Arkadaşlar

Yazdırdıkça sayının otomatik artmasını istiyorum

yardımlarının için şimdiden teşekkür eder, iyi çalışmalar dilerim.
 

Seyit Tiken

Uzman
Uzman
Katılım
23 Ağustos 2005
Mesajlar
4,651
Excel Vers. ve Dili
Excel : 2010
Bu şekilde deneyin.
Kod:
[A35]=[A35]+1
 

Necdet

Moderatör
Yönetici
Katılım
4 Haziran 2005
Mesajlar
15,371
Excel Vers. ve Dili
Ofis 365 Türkçe
Merhaba,

Kod:
Sub Makro1()
Set s1 = Sheets("Etiket")
s1.[H35] = s1.[H35] + 1
s1.PrintOut
End Sub
 
Katılım
9 Ocak 2008
Mesajlar
138
Excel Vers. ve Dili
2003 ve 2007
Yardımcı Olduğunuz İçin Çok Teşekkür Ederim Elinize Sağlık
 
Katılım
9 Ocak 2008
Mesajlar
138
Excel Vers. ve Dili
2003 ve 2007
Necdet bey buna ilave olarak belli bir sayı aralığı vermek mümkün mü?
Mesela aynı ebattaki üründen 100 tane bastırmam gerekiyor butona 100 kere basmak yerine 100 adeti girebilecek bi yer olabilir mi?Sıra numarası önemli tabi.Kaçta kaldığımı takip etmem için
 

Levent Menteşoğlu

Administrator
Yönetici
Admin
Katılım
13 Ekim 2004
Mesajlar
16,057
Excel Vers. ve Dili
Excel 2010-32 bit-Türkçe
Excel 365 -32 bit-Türkçe
Öncelikle etiket sayfasındaki A35 hücresinin biçimini (genel) şeklinde ayarlayın ve parantez işaretlerini kaldırarak 0 yazın. Sonrasında aşağıdaki kodu butona bağlayarak çalıştırın.

Kod:
Sub Makro1()
Set s1 = Sheets("Etiket")
sor = InputBox("Yazdırma Sayısını Giriniz.", "YAZDIRMA SAYISI")
If sor = vbCancel Then Exit Sub
For a = 1 To sor
s1.[a35] = s1.[a35] + 1
s1.PrintOut
Next
End Sub
 
Katılım
9 Ocak 2008
Mesajlar
138
Excel Vers. ve Dili
2003 ve 2007
Levent bey teşekkür ediyorum çalışıyor verdiğiniz kod.Yalnız ben burda kullanılan kodla kullanmak istiyorum bu kodu.Mesela tek çıktılar için yazdırı adeti fazla olanlar içinse diğer kodu.Ama ikiside H35 de çalışmalı denedim ben olmadı.Nasıl yapmma gerekiyor.Yardımınızı rica eder, iyi çalışmalar dilerim
 

Levent Menteşoğlu

Administrator
Yönetici
Admin
Katılım
13 Ekim 2004
Mesajlar
16,057
Excel Vers. ve Dili
Excel 2010-32 bit-Türkçe
Excel 365 -32 bit-Türkçe
H35 birleştirilmiş alanın içinde yer alıyor dolayısıyla kod bu alanı tanımayacaktır. Dosyanızdaki birleştirilmiş hücrelerin ortak adı a35 hücresidir.
 
Katılım
9 Ocak 2008
Mesajlar
138
Excel Vers. ve Dili
2003 ve 2007
Dediğiniz gibi A35 de çalıştı ama bişiyi fark ettim 2 adet çıkarmak isteyince çıkarmıyor.Az öncede hep 2 denemiştim H35 deyken ondan olmuyor diye düşünüyordum size yazdım sizde A35 dediniz denedim çalıştı ama 2 adet çıkarmak istesem çıkartmıyor hiç bi işlem yapmıyor.Ama benim için yeterli.

Emeğinize sağlık teşekkür ederim.


Ayrıca bişi sormak istiyorum siparişte bu mantıkla siparişi saydırabilirim.Mesela şöle bişi olabilir mi aynı mantıkla butona basınca sayıcak ama tarihi dikkate alıcak yeni bir günde sıfırkanması gerekiyor olabilir mi?
 
Katılım
9 Ocak 2008
Mesajlar
138
Excel Vers. ve Dili
2003 ve 2007
siparişte bu mantıkla siparişi saydırabilirim.Mesela şöle bişi olabilir mi aynı mantıkla butona basınca sayıcak ama tarihi dikkate alıcak yeni bir günde sıfırkanması gerekiyor olabilir mi?
 
Üst